Outkast and Eminem Will Headline Lollapalooza

Find out which other bands will be a part of the Chicago music festival.

March 26, 2014 -- The lineup for this year's Lollapalooza has been announced.

Eminem and Outkast have been tapped as two of the headliners for the event, which will take place Aug. 1 to 3 at Chicago's Grant Park.

They will be joined by Nas, Jhene Aiko, Childish Gambino, Rich Homie Quan, Iggy Azalea, Chance The Rapper, and EDM star Skrillex. The eclectic line-up also features other rock acts, including Broken Bells -- the side project of The Shins' James Mercer and producer Dangermouse -- Chvrches, Interpol, Portugal. The Man and many others.

In all, 130 artist will take the stage, or actually one of the event's several stages, during the three-day affair, which this year is celebrating its tenth anniversary in Chicago. The festival began as a touring event in 1991.
